There are four types of Yoshis in Super Mario World, each of them having a different colour and a special ability. The four types of Yoshis are listed below:Green: Green Yoshis don't have any particular special abilities.Red: Red Yoshis breathe fireballs when a Koopa shell is spat out of its mouth.Blue: Blue Yoshis sprout wings and fly when a Koopa shell is in its mouth.Yellow: Yellow Yoshis stomp on the ground when a Koopa shell is in its mouth.In addition, if a coloured Koopa shell is in a Yoshis mouth, the Yoshi will display the special ability depending on the colour of the shell. For example, if a blue shell enters a green Yoshi's mouth, the Yoshi can fly.Interestingly, if a Yoshi eats an invincible shell, it displays ALL of the aforementioned abilities.
